Background technology
Current spring assembling, as its supplied materials is bulk, spring is easily stirred together, is needed with artificial manual point during assembling
Pick, assembled after the spring being stuck is separated again, thus lessen the packaging efficiency of spring.As spring is supplied automatically
There are technological difficulties in material and sub-material, cause making slow progress for spring assembly automation.

The course of work of spring automatic distributing material mechanism described in the utility model is:
1st, the spring that Jing vibrating disks sort enters spring feeding pipe and gas blow pipe mounting blocks by spring feeding pipe, finally
The spring of spring sub-material sliding component is entered into by hole;
2nd, Fibre Optical Sensor detects spring, PLC output orders, and cylinder pulls spring sub-material sliding component by the one of front end
Individual spring moves inflatable mouth to, and spring below is blocked by spring sub-material slide block;
3rd, cylinder return magnetic red inductive switch is opened, PLC output orders, and gas blow pipe starts to blow, by spring from discharge nozzle
Blow at spring feeding mechanism;
4th, PLC output orders, cylinder push the spring sub-material sliding component reset, and spring is again introduced into spring sub-material slip structure
Part, is circulated successively.

In this embodiment, the spring of spring sub-material sliding component 7 is moved to by hole corresponding with spring feeding mouth
Position, spring enters into spring by hole from spring feeding mouth, and drive member the last 9 drives the spring sub-material sliding component 7
Move to the position of spring inflatable mouth and spring discharging opening, when spring is communicated with inflatable mouth by hole, spring blown,
So that spring enters spring discharging opening, the sub-material process of spring is completed.
